Index: llvm/trunk/lib/Transforms/Scalar/EarlyCSE.cpp =================================================================== --- llvm/trunk/lib/Transforms/Scalar/EarlyCSE.cpp +++ llvm/trunk/lib/Transforms/Scalar/EarlyCSE.cpp @@ -174,12 +174,17 @@ } if (CmpInst *CI = dyn_cast(Inst)) { + // Compares can be commuted by swapping the comparands and + // updating the predicate. Choose the form that has the + // comparands in sorted order, or in the case of a tie, the + // one with the lower predicate. Value *LHS = CI->getOperand(0); Value *RHS = CI->getOperand(1); CmpInst::Predicate Pred = CI->getPredicate(); - if (Inst->getOperand(0) > Inst->getOperand(1)) { + CmpInst::Predicate SwappedPred = CI->getSwappedPredicate(); + if (std::tie(LHS, Pred) > std::tie(RHS, SwappedPred)) { std::swap(LHS, RHS); - Pred = CI->getSwappedPredicate(); + Pred = SwappedPred; } return hash_combine(Inst->getOpcode(), Pred, LHS, RHS); } Index: llvm/trunk/test/Transforms/EarlyCSE/commute.ll =================================================================== --- llvm/trunk/test/Transforms/EarlyCSE/commute.ll +++ llvm/trunk/test/Transforms/EarlyCSE/commute.ll @@ -72,6 +72,22 @@ ret void } +; Test degenerate case of commuted compare of identical comparands. + +define void @test6(float %f, i1* %p1, i1* %p2) { +; CHECK-LABEL: @test6( +; CHECK-NEXT: [[C1:%.*]] = fcmp ult float [[F:%.*]], [[F]] +; CHECK-NEXT: store i1 [[C1]], i1* [[P1:%.*]] +; CHECK-NEXT: store i1 [[C1]], i1* [[P2:%.*]] +; CHECK-NEXT: ret void +; + %c1 = fcmp ult float %f, %f + %c2 = fcmp ugt float %f, %f + store i1 %c1, i1* %p1 + store i1 %c2, i1* %p2 + ret void +} + ; Min/max operands may be commuted in the compare and select. define i8 @smin_commute(i8 %a, i8 %b) {
